This commit adds the full Lua scripting API and integrates the Script Manager into the application. It builds on top of the scripting engine introduced in #158, exposing all the API modules that Lua scripts can use and making everything accessible from the UI. Changes: - Added all Lua API modules: map, tile, item, brush, image, position, selection, creature, color, app, dialog, noise, algo, geo, json, http. - Added map overlay system for scripts to draw on the map view. - Added event system, context menu registration, persistent storage, and transaction support with undo/redo. - Added support for package scripts (directory with manifest.lua) and script metadata tags. - Added Scripts menu to the menubar with per-script execution and reload. - Connected the Script Manager window to the UI. - Added missing build dependencies and fixed MSVC compilation errors. Notes: - Build dependencies were added for HTTP and noise generation support. - Some code was adjusted to compile correctly on MSVC.
